The Appellants stated that it is incorrect to confiscate the gold bangles on the ground that they were manufactured out of smuggled gold. Their contention is that Sh. Karan Sehdev, during the course of investigation has categorically deposed that he has sent the raw gold to M/s. STM, Imphal for job-work.
